JOB DESCRIPTION
Position Title: Band Director
Reports To: Principal
SUMMARY: The band director is responsible for training students to be part of the band. Specifically, the band director will lead lessons and grade level full band classes, prepare students for band competitions/concerns, and supervise said competitions. In addition, the band director will need to communicate effectively with students, parents, other bands, and officials.
QUALIFICATIONS/SKILLS
- Ability to understand and follow basic oral and written skills.
- Demonstrates understanding, knowledge, and skill for each instrument represented in the band.
- Enforce school regulations and policies in a professional manner.
- Demonstrate the ability to deal with sensitive issues in a tactful and professional manner.
- Address concerns and offer suggestions in an appropriate and confidential manner.
- Ability to maintain good working relationships with fellow employees and pupils.
- Ability to communicate with students, parents, and staff in an acceptable/courteous manner.
DUTIES
- Holds individual or small group lessons daily
- Direct full band class
- Marching Band
- Attend community parades
- Attend band camp
- Host weekly rehearsals during the marching season
- Attend all home football games and perform during halftime
- Attend all marching band performances and competitions
- Pep Band
- Find and rehearse selections for the group
- Attend some boys and girls basketball games
- Concert Band
- Find and rehearse for multiple concerts per year
- Attend Sold an Ensemble contest
- Attend ICE Conference competitions
- Jazz Band
- Select, rehears, and conduct
- Direct Combo, select music and rehearse
- Organize and hold multiple concerts per year.
- Work to improve the level and ability of each student.
- Report bus lists and sign out sheets to the office for away competitions.
- Stay abreast of new rules and regulations for band competitions.
- Organize and hold practices outside of school hours for Jazz Band.
- Organizes and communicates desired supply order to the Principal each winter.
- Supervises students during practices, events and competitions and until all students have left the facilities.
- Positively motivate, communicate, and interact with student participants.
- Positively communicate and interact with parents, officials, and others.
- Maintains a variety of documents including records for both practices and competitions.
- Maintains an accurate and up to date gradebook.
- Makes appropriate travel arrangements and communicates with families regarding competitions or other events in a timely manner.
- Plans activities to meet the needs, skills, and interests of students involved.
- Use appropriate channels to resolve concerns, conflicts, and issues.
- Conduct practices and competitions with a high level of sportsmanship and ethics. Profanity is not to be used by teachers or students.
- Work with other directors in the music department district wide.
- May be required to perform other duties as assigned by the Administration.
